Subject: HID: core: prevent out-of-bound readings
From: Benjamin Tissoires <benjamin.tissoires@redhat.com>
commit 50220dead1650609206efe91f0cc116132d59b3f upstream.
Plugging a Logitech DJ receiver with KASAN activated raises a bunch of
out-of-bound readings.
The fields are allocated up to MAX_USAGE, meaning that potentially, we do
not have enough fields to fit the incoming values.
Add checks and silence KASAN.

drivers/hid/hid-core.c | 3 +++
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+)
--- a/drivers/hid/hid-core.c
+++ b/drivers/hid/hid-core.c
@@ -1213,6 +1213,7 @@ static void hid_input_field(struct hid_d
/* Ignore report if ErrorRollOver */
if (!(field->flags & HID_MAIN_ITEM_VARIABLE) &&
value[n] >= min && value[n] <= max &&
+ value[n] - min < field->maxusage &&
field->usage[value[n] - min].hid == HID_UP_KEYBOARD + 1)
goto exit;
}
@@ -1225,11 +1226,13 @@ static void hid_input_field(struct hid_d
}
if (field->value[n] >= min && field->value[n] <= max
+ && field->value[n] - min < field->maxusage
&& field->usage[field->value[n] - min].hid
&& search(value, field->value[n], count))
hid_process_event(hid, field, &field->usage[field->value[n] - min], 0, interrupt);
if (value[n] >= min && value[n] <= max
+ && value[n] - min < field->maxusage
&& field->usage[value[n] - min].hid
&& search(field->value, value[n], count))
hid_process_event(hid, field, &field->usage[value[n] - min], 1, interrupt);
